While Mc Leod itself is a very small community, Volvo owners typically rely on specialized independent mechanics or dealerships in larger nearby cities like Livingston or Bozeman. It's crucial to research and confirm a shop's direct experience with Volvo's complex electrical systems and software before committing to service.
Given the rugged terrain and cold winters, suspension components (like control arms and struts) and AWD system issues are frequent concerns. Additionally, the temperature extremes can stress aging batteries and exacerbate common Volvo issues like electronic module failures or minor oil leaks from seals.
Seek immediate service for warning lights (especially the red ones), strange noises from the suspension on rough roads, or AWD system malfunctions crucial for winter safety. For routine maintenance, follow your vehicle's service indicator and consider pre-winter check-ups for fluids and tire condition.
Look for shops in the broader region that advertise specific Volvo training, use genuine or high-quality OEM parts, and have advanced diagnostic tools for Volvo's proprietary systems. Strong recommendations from other local Volvo owners or online reviews detailing successful complex repairs are excellent indicators.
Labor rates may be slightly lower than in major cities, but parts availability can cause delays and sometimes increase costs due to shipping. Building a relationship with a trusted local shop can help them anticipate parts needs, especially before the harsh winter season when you'll want your vehicle in top shape.
